Performance – Single Big idea

This family of reports focuses on performance by Schools and Classrooms. Similar to the last report, this one shows progress through the Topics, but for a single Big Idea, for each school in the district, or each class in a school. Here are some examples, sorted different ways.

District Big Idea Performance, by School

This view lets an administrator see performance measures sorted by school.

District Big Idea Performance, by Topic

The same district level report, sorted by Topic. This view lets the administrator compare mastery on a Topic for different schools.

 School Big Idea Performance, by Class

School level report, showing classes sorted by grade and teacher. This report lets an administrator see performance measures for each class.

 School Big Idea Performance, by Topic

This is the same school level report, sorted by Topic. This lets the administrator compare mastery on a Topic for different classes.
